The Physiology of Male Masturbation

From a physiological viewpoint, masturbation is a complex process including the anxious, endocrine, and circulatory systems. When a male participates in masturbation, sensory nerves in the penis are stimulated. These nerves send signals to the brain, starting a waterfall of physiological responses.

The brain, especially the hypothalamus and pituitary gland, plays a crucial role. The hypothalamus launches gonadotropin-releasing hormonal agent (GnRH), which in turn stimulates the pituitary gland to launch luteinizing hormonal agent (LH). LH takes a trip through the bloodstream to the testes, where it stimulates the Leydig cells to produce testosterone. Testosterone is a crucial hormonal agent in male sexual development and function, and its levels can fluctuate throughout sexual activity, consisting of masturbation.

Furthermore, the brain releases neurotransmitters like dopamine, a key gamer in the reward and enjoyment center of the brain. Dopamine release contributes to the feelings of enjoyment and complete satisfaction experienced throughout masturbation and orgasm. Endorphins, the body's natural discomfort relievers and mood elevators, are also released during orgasm, contributing to feelings of wellness and relaxation.

Physically, the penis undergoes numerous modifications during masturbation. Blood circulation to the penis increases significantly, causing it to end up being set up. This increased blood circulation is helped with by the relaxation of smooth muscles in the penile arteries, enabling for vasocongestion, the engorgement of tissues with blood. As stimulation continues and arousal intensifies, the muscles in the pelvic floor and reproductive organs begin to contract rhythmically, culminating in orgasm. Orgasm is defined by extreme satisfaction and the ejaculation of semen, which is moved out of the urethra by muscular contractions. After orgasm, the body go back to a non-aroused state, a procedure understood as resolution.

Mental and Social Perspectives

Beyond the physiological procedures, masturbation holds significant mental and social dimensions. For many males, masturbation serves as a primary opportunity for sexual exploration and self-discovery. It permits individuals to discover their own bodies, understand what they discover pleasurable, and explore their sexual preferences in a safe and personal environment. This self-exploration is an important element of healthy sexual advancement.

Masturbation can likewise be a healthy way to handle sexual desire and release sexual stress. It can offer a sense of control and agency over one's own sexuality. In circumstances where partnered sex is not available or desired, masturbation provides a rewarding and healthy outlet for sexual requirements.

Additionally, masturbation is typically connected to tension relief and relaxation. The release of endorphins and dopamine during orgasm can have mood-boosting and stress-reducing effects. Lots of individuals find masturbation to be a useful tool for managing tension, anxiety, or simply relaxing after a long day. It can also be handy in promoting much better sleep, as the relaxation following orgasm can help in falling asleep.

Nevertheless, in spite of its normalcy and benefits, masturbation is typically shrouded in societal mistaken beliefs and embarassment. Historically, and in some cultures still today, masturbation has actually been stigmatized due to religious or ethical beliefs, often being represented as sinful, unhealthy, and even physically hazardous. These negative perceptions can cause sensations of regret, embarassment, and anxiety surrounding masturbation, even though it is a biologically typical and mentally healthy behavior.

It's vital to comprehend that these negative views are mostly based on out-of-date and inaccurate details. Modern sex education and scientific understanding regularly stress the normalcy and health benefits of masturbation. Open and honest conversations about masturbation are crucial to take apart stigma and promote a healthy and positive view of sexuality.

Frequency and What is Considered "Normal"

A common concern for many is whether their masturbation frequency is "typical." It is vital to highlight that there is no set requirement for "typical" masturbation frequency. What is considered typical differs significantly from individual to individual and can vary throughout an individual's life.

Aspects influencing masturbation frequency consist of age, sexual drive, relationship status, stress levels, and personal choices. Some individuals may masturbate numerous times a day, while others may masturbate just a few times a week or month, and even less often. All of these patterns can be considered normal.

The essential indication of healthy masturbation is whether it is causing any distress or negative effect on a person's life. If masturbation ends up being compulsive, interferes with everyday activities, relationships, or psychological health, it may become an issue. In such cases, looking for guidance from a healthcare expert or therapist can be advantageous. Nevertheless, for the huge majority of males, masturbation is a healthy and safe activity, despite frequency.

Exposing Common Myths

Over the years, various misconceptions and misconceptions have surrounded male masturbation. It's crucial to expose these misconceptions with accurate info:

  • Myth: Masturbation triggers loss of sight.
  • Fact: This is an extremely old and entirely unproven misconception without any scientific basis.
  • Myth: Masturbation leads to infertility.
  • Fact: Masturbation does not cause infertility. In truth, sometimes, physicians might suggest masturbation to gather sperm samples for fertility screening.
  • Misconception: Excessive masturbation depletes sperm count or quality.
  • Fact: While regular ejaculation can temporarily somewhat decrease sperm count, the body continuously produces new sperm. Sperm quantity and quality normally go back to regular within a short duration.
  • Misconception: Masturbation suggests being sexually annoyed or not able to discover a partner.
  • Reality: Masturbation is a normal sex no matter relationship status. Many individuals in healthy relationships likewise masturbate.
  • Misconception: Masturbation is addicting and damaging.
  • Fact: For many individuals, masturbation is not addictive and is not harmful. Nevertheless, similar to any behavior, it can end up being bothersome if it ends up being compulsive and negatively affects one's life. In such rare cases, it may require professional attention, but this is not the standard.
